Agreed on the Dynamic. For my 21st birthday my parents offered to buy me a watch. It came down to two - a 'McQueen' Monaco or a Dynamic. At the time the Dynamic was the 'must have' item with interchangeable corfam straps and the 'shaped to fit the wrist' claim. Needless to say I bought the Dynamic and it is still going strong. Mine is the very first edition - manual, blue dial, bright blue second hand and no date - in my view the best of the bunch. Classic and simple and still a pleasure to wear. It was 30 years later before I got the Monaco. No photo of the Dynamic as it is currently with Omega Switzerland for its regular service.
